Sie sind auf Seite 1von 20

Teoria dos Grafos

Edson Prestes

Teoria dos Grafos


Referncias
P. O. Boaventura Netto, Grafos: Teoria, Modelos e Algoritmos,

So Paulo, E. Blucher 2001;


R. J. Trudeau, Introduction to Graph Theory, New York,
Dover Publications, 1993;
Kaufmann, Arnold. Exercices de combinatorique avec
solutions. Paris: Dunod, 1969-1972 3v.
Harary, Frank. Graph theory. Reading, Mass.: AddisonWesley, c1969. 274 p. : il.
West, Douglas B.. Introduction to graph theory. 2nd ed.
Upper Saddle River: Prentice Hall, c2001. 588 p.

Teoria dos Grafos


Introduo
A teoria dos Grafos surgiu com os trabalhos de L. Euler, G.

Kirchhoff e A. Cayley.
Esta teoria tem sido utilizada largamente em diferentes reas da

biologia, qumica e na matemtica aplicada.


O problema das pontes de Knigsberg o primeiro e mais famoso

problema em teoria dos grafos resolvido por Euler em 1736.

Teoria dos Grafos


Introduo
O problema das pontes de Knigsberg
Na cidade de Knigsberg existiam sete pontes que cruzavam o rio

Pregel estabelecendo ligaes entre duas ilhas e entre as ilhas e as


margens opostas do rio.
O problema consiste em determinar se possvel ou no fazer um

passeio pela cidade comeando e terminando no mesmo lugar,


cruzando cada ponte exatamente uma nica vez.

Teoria dos Grafos


Introduo

pontes de Knigsberg

Teoria dos Grafos


Introduo
Um grafo G consiste de um conjunto finito e no vazio de n ns, denotado por,

V(G) e m arestas, denotado por, A(G).


O termo grafo foi criado pelo qumico E. Frankland e adotado em 1884. Ele vem

da contrao de notao grfica.


Cada aresta corresponde a um par no ordenado de ns.

Teoria dos Grafos


Introduo
Os ns constituintes de uma aresta podem ser diferentes ou no.
Se no forem diferentes ento a aresta forma um lao.

Teoria dos Grafos


Introduo
Harary define um multigrafo como aquele grafo que possui mais de uma

aresta conectando dois vrtices, mas que no possui loops.


Se o grafo possui loop e mltiplas linhas conectando dois vrtices ento

ele chamado pseudografo.


Em multigrafos/pseudografos, convm rotular as arestas para distingui-

las entre si, devido a multiplicidade de conexes entre os vrtices.

Teoria dos Grafos


Introduo
Dizemos que uma aresta incidente aos ns aos quais est associada.
Arestas incidentes em um mesmo n so chamadas arestas adjacentes.
Ns incidentes em uma mesma aresta so chamados ns adjacentes.
Um n pode estar isolado dos demais, caso ele no esteja ligado atravs

de uma aresta aos restantes.

Teoria dos Grafos


Introduo
Dados os grafos abaixo

G1

G2

O grafo G1 descrito por V(G1)={1,2,3,4,5} e A(G1)={(1,2),(1,3),

(1,4), (2,3),(2,4)}.

O grafo G2 descrito por V(G2)={1,2,3,4} e A(G1)={a,b,c,d,e,f}.

Teoria dos Grafos


Introduo
Um grafo dirigido, ou dgrafo, um grafo cujas arestas so pares

ordenados, comumente chamados de arcos ou arestas


direcionadas.
Os dgrafos diferem dos grafos orientados por possurem pares

simtricos de arestas direcionadas.

Dgrafo

Grafo Orientado

Teoria dos Grafos


Introduo
O grau de um n corresponde ao nmero de arestas incidentes a ele.
Cada lao conta como duas arestas.
O menor grau presente em um grafo G denotado por
O maior grau presente em um grafo G denotado por

Teoria dos Grafos


Introduo
A soma total dos graus de todos os vrtices de um grafo sempre par
Prova por induo no nmero de arestas
B.I. : Suponha um grafo sem arcos. Todos os seus vrtices tm grau zero e
portanto a soma geral dos graus dos vrtices zero (par)
H.I. : Suponha que para todo grafo de n arestas a soma dos graus de todos os
vrtices par.
P.I. : Suponha um grafo G de n+1 arestas. Seja G' um grafo igual a G exceto
com menos uma aresta. Portanto G' tem n arestas e pela H.I. tem como soma
total dos graus de seus vrtices um nmero par.
A incluso da aresta removida faz com a soma dos graus seja incrementada de
2 ( incrementado de 1 o grau dos vrtices constituintes da aresta), portanto a
soma dos graus dos vrtices de G um nmero par.

Teoria dos Grafos


Introduo
Em um grafo qualquer, o nmero de vrtices com grau mpar tem que ser
par
Prova por induo no nmero de arestas
B. I. Suponha um grafo sem arestas, neste caso temos a soma dos graus de
todos os vrtices sendo par.
Como a quantidade de vrtices com grau impar igual a zero. Ento temos
uma quantidade par de vrtices de grau mpar.
H. I. Suponha um grafo com n arestas e um nmero par de vrtices com grau
impar

Teoria dos Grafos


Introduo
P. I. Seja G um grafo com n+1 arestas. Seja G', o grafo resultante da retirada de
uma aresta (v,w). Pela H.I. G tem um nmero par de vrtices com grau impar
Vamos analisar o grafo G, baseado nas seguintes situaes dos vrtices v e w em
G:
v tem grau impar e w tem grau impar
v tem grau impar e w tem grau par
v tem grau par e w tem grau par
A adio da aresta (v,w) em G' pode resultar nas seguintes situaes:
v tem grau impar e w tem grau impar em G.
A adio da aresta (v,w) faz com que v passe a ter grau par assim como w. Como a
quantidade de vrtices de grau impar par e como transformamos 2 vrtices de
grau impar em vrtices de grau par, G tem uma quantidade par de vrtices de
grau impar.

Teoria dos Grafos


Introduo
v tem grau impar e w tem grau par em G.
A adio da aresta (v,w) faz com que v passe a ter grau par e w passe a ter grau
impar. Logo, G tem uma quantidade par de vrtices com grau mpar.
v tem grau par e w tem grau par em G.
A adio da aresta (v,w) faz com que tanto v quanto w passem a ter grau
impar. Como tnhamos em G' uma quantidade par de vrtices de grau impar, e
como aumentou em 2 esta quantidade, temos que a quantidade de vrtices de
grau mpar em G par.

Teoria dos Grafos


Introduo
Um passeio entre os ns i e j uma seqncia alternada de ns e arestas que comea
no n i e termina no n j.

G1

G2

Um exemplo de passeio entre os ns 1 e 4 do grafo G1


(1,(1,3),3,(2,3),2,(1,2),1,(1,4),4).
Poderamos pensar que apenas a ordem dos ns importante. Entretanto,
podemos ter passeios diferentes com a mesma seqncia de ns.
Por exemplo, no grafo G2 temos os seguintes passeios entre os ns 3 e 4:
(3,d,2,a,4) , (3,c,2,a,4)

Teoria dos Grafos


Introduo
Um caminho um passeio que no contm ns repetidos. Entre os ns 1 e 4 do grafo
G1 temos os seguintes caminhos (1,4),(1,2,4),(1,3,2,4).

G1
O comprimento de um caminho entre os vrtices u e v a quantidade de arestas
presentes no caminho.
Se existirem mais de um caminho de u a v, ento o comprimento do caminho de u a
v ser igual ao menor comprimento dentre todos os caminhos de u a v.

Teoria dos Grafos


Introduo
Um circuito um passeio fechado, ou seja, o n de partida igual ao n de chegada.
Um ciclo um caminho fechado, isto , um passeio que contm exatamente dois ns
iguais: o primeiro e o ltimo.
Ciclos de comprimento 1 so laos(loops).
Uma caracterstica interessante de um ciclo que o nmero de arestas pertencentes a
ele igual a nmero de vrtices.

Teoria dos Grafos


Introduo - Subgrafo
O grafo H um subgrafo de G, denotado por
se
Se

e
temos

, ou seja, H um subgrafo prprio de G.

Um subgrafo gerador de G um subgrafo H, com V(H)=V(G).

Das könnte Ihnen auch gefallen